France's nominal GDP is $3.4T, about 87.2x of Iceland's ($38.6B).
France's GDP per capita is $48,986, about 49.8% of Iceland's ($98,324).
| France | Iceland | |
|---|---|---|
| Nominal GDP | $3,366,315,927,447 | $38,582,528,789 |
| GDP per capita | $48,986 | $98,324 |

| Population | 68.7M | 392.4K |
France's population is about 68.7M, about 175.1x of Iceland's (392.4K).
| France | Iceland | |
|---|---|---|
| Area | 551,695 km² | 103,000 km² |
France is about 5.4x the size of Iceland.
France's population density is about 124.6 people/km², about 32.7x of Iceland's (3.8 people/km²).

France's largest religious group is Christianity (47%), compared to Iceland's Christianity (67.4%).
France's official language is French, compared to Iceland's Icelandic.
| France | Iceland | |
|---|---|---|
| Official language(s) | French | Icelandic |
| English proficiency | Moderate | Very high |
Both France and Iceland drive on the right side.
